MonteiroOscar98 / Salario-Minimo-Brasil

Extração de dados através de API do Banco Central, WebScraping no site do Dieese e Análise dos dados.

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Salário Mínimo - Brasil

O objetivo deste projeto é coletar dados das APIs abertas do Banco Central do Brasil, Webscraping no site do Dieese, preparar e analisar os dados usando Python.
Fonte de dados:
API Banco Central - SGS - Sistema Gerenciador de Séries Temporais - Banco Central.
WebScraping - Site do Dieese

Modulos utilizados: Numpy, Pandas, Matplotlib, Requests, BeautifulSoup, json.

Passo a passo:

API Banco Central
Passo 1: Criação de Função para consulta.
Passo 2: Definição dos códigos BCB que serão consultados e convertidos em DataFrame.

Webscrapping Dieese
Passo 1: Extraindo HTML de uma página da web.
Passo 2: Direcionando elementos de interesse dentro do HTML.
Passo 3: Armazenar os dados dentro de um DataFrame.
Passo 4: Ajustes finos de elementos direcionados com Regex (expressões regulares), conversão de string e remoção de elementos html indesejados.
Passo 5: Analisando os dados e criando visualizações.

Jupyter Notebook: Salário Mínimo - Brasil
Autor: Oscar Monteiro
LinkedIn: Oscar Monteiro

Resultados:

1

2

3

4

5

6

7

8

About

Extração de dados através de API do Banco Central, WebScraping no site do Dieese e Análise dos dados.

License:MIT License


Languages

Language:Jupyter Notebook 100.0%